About the Initiative This is an initiative of the Centre for Environment Education (CEE) with the support from the National Biodiversity Authority (NBA) and Ministry of Environment , Forests and Climate Change (MoEFCC) in partnership with the United Nations Convention on Biological Diversity (UNCBD).
The aim of this initiative is to address the prospects of social media in promoting biodiversity conservation among larger sections of society, essentially involving youth, offering them an exciting opportunity to be a part of the biodiversity conservation campaign.
Campaign Ideas
The ideas presented here are developed during the National Workshop on The Use of Social Media in Biodiversity Conservation organized by the Centre for Environment Education (CEE) at Bangalore ( February 26 - 28) and Lucknow (March 2 -4) , 2015 .
More than 75 youth - students and professionals - from across India - from 20 states including neighbouring Nepal who participated in the workshop, decided to put their acts together in support of national and global efforts towards Biodiversity \ Conservation. They plan to implement 22 awareness campaigns related to biodiversity conservation, individually and /or in groups and test the feasibility and efficiency of these projects for next three months before scaling them up. They have decided to dedicate at least 30% of their social media time that they give on an average per day to this cause.
